Growth & Development Analyst (Data Centers)

You will identify and evaluate data center development opportunities, conduct site selection analyses considering power, fiber, permitting, and environmental factors, and build and maintain a pipeline of opportunities. You will create and maintain project-level financial models, underwrite customer contracts, evaluate capitalization structures, and analyze PPAs and interconnection agreements. You will support end-to-end transaction execution by coordinating due diligence, preparing investment memos and executive presentations, managing third-party workflows, and assisting with offering materials and RFP processes. You will use AI tools and large datasets to improve analysis and decision-making, and you will present findings and recommendations to senior leadership.
